Consumer behavior is constantly evolving, driven by a diverse set of factors. To thrivingly navigate this dynamic landscape, businesses must actively analyze trends and decipher the motivations behind consumer actions. This involves a deep immersion into demographics, lifestyle, economic conditions, and cultural influences. By recognizing these patterns, companies can customize their products to meet evolving consumer demands.

This analysis often utilizes on a mixture of qualitative and quantitative research.

Surveys, focus groups, and customer reviews provide significant insights into consumer attitudes. Meanwhile, sales data, website analytics, and statistical trends offer a measurable perspective on consumer preferences.

By synthesizing these diverse data sources, businesses can gain a complete understanding of consumer shifts. This knowledge is essential for developing effective marketing strategies, improving product development, and ultimately driving business growth.

Text Analysis in Sentiment Mining

Textual analysis plays a central role in sentiment mining. By interpreting the textual content, we can uncover the underlying emotions, opinions, and attitudes expressed within it. This process involves a variety of techniques, including natural language processing (NLP), machine learning, and deep learning algorithms. These tools enable us to detect keywords, phrases, and patterns that suggest the sentiment expressed in a text. The findings of textual analysis can be invaluable for businesses, researchers, and individuals seeking to understand public opinion, gauge customer satisfaction, or analyze social media trends.
